Frequently asked Questions about Vodamox Eye Drop

Question over 5 years ago

Does Vodamox cover anaerobes?

Dr. Rahul Poddar MBBS, DNB, MBBS, DNB , General Surgery

Yes, Vodamox covers anaerobes. It is effective against some of the anaerobic bacteria such as Bacteroides fragilis, Bacteroides thetaiotaomicron, Clostridium perfringens, and Peptostreptococcus species.

Question almost 5 years ago

Is Vodamox a antibiotic?

Dr. , General Physician

Yes, Vodamox is an antibiotic. It contains moxifloxacin which is a broad spectrum antibiotic that is active against both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ria. It is mainly used in the treatment of bacterial infections.

Question over 5 years ago

Can Vodamox be used for UTI?

ravi udawat MBBS , General Physician

Yes, Vodamox can be used for UTI (urinary tract infection) caused by bacteria Escherichia coli and Klebsiella pneumoniae. However, it is not generally preferred as a first line drug of choice for the treatment of UTI. It is only prescribed in UTI when other drugs are not effective in treating the infection.

Question over 5 years ago

Does Vodamox cause dry mouth?

Dr. Tarun kumar MBBS , Other

Yes, oral Vodamox may cause dry mouth because it decreases the saliva secretion in your mouth. It is a common side effect of this drug. If you experience severe dry mouth after taking this drug, keep yourself hydrated with juices, shakes and drink ample water.

Question almost 6 years ago

Can I discontinue Vodamox on my own without doctors advice?

Dr. Abhijit MBBS , General Physician

Discontinuing Vodamox on your own can increase the chances of bacterial resistance and infection relapse. It is recommended that you always consult your doctor if you have decided to discontinue this medicine.
